wallah
(noun) usually in combination: person in charge of or employed at a particular thing; “a kitchen wallah”; “the book wallah”
Source: WordNet® 3.1
wallah (plural wallahs)
(India) A servant or other person responsible for something, often specified before it, for example kitchen wallah.
(British, slang) A guy or bloke.
wallah (not comparable)
(Islam) by God (Allah); may God be my witness used in making a solemn oath

Wal"lah, n. (Zoöl.)
Definition: A black variety of the jaguar; -- called also tapir tiger. [Written also walla.]
